《Web开发基础》课程标准
更新时间:2023-09-03 20:44:01 阅读量: 教育文库 文档下载
- web开发基础试题及答案推荐度:
- 相关推荐
《Web开发基础》课程标准
表1 课程基本信息
(一)课程性质与任务
课程性质:《Web开发基础》是软件工程专业培养课程体系中的一门专业必修课程,其包含了软件行业Web开发领域的关键技术基础知识(HTML,CSS及JavaScript等)。该课程的设置充分考虑了其在Web开发领域的关键性作用、目前市场广泛的应用需求和良好的就业前景,注重学生对理论基础知识、专业技能的理解、掌握。
课程任务:通过本课程的学习,使学生理解HTML、CSS及JavaScript等基本的理论知识;掌握应用上述理论知识,制作基本网页、设计网页布局、实现多样化及良好客户体验的页面效果等应用技能;培养学生的创新意识,设计特色网页。
(二)课程教学目标
通过本课程的学习,使学生掌握Web开发技术的基本理论知识,具备一定的应用开发技能,培养学生工程意识、创新能力和素质。
1. 知识目标
(1)了解本课程内容在Web开发领域的定位与作用;
(2)了解HTML、CSS及JavaScript技术的发展脉络、趋势及应用前景;
(3)掌握HTML中的基本元素、文字与段落元素、图像元素、列表元素、表格元素、超链接元素、多媒体元素、框架元素及表单元素的语法、属性和参数等基础知识;
(4)掌握CSS中元素的语法、属性和参数等基础知识;
(5)了解网页布局的几种方法,掌握使用CSS进行网页布局、样式设计的基础知识; (6)掌握JavaScript中的基本语法知识;
(7)掌握JavaScript进行提交内容校验、生成网页特效等方法。 2. 能力目标
(1)具备使用HTML制作包含基本内容的网页的能力; (2)具备使用HTML及CSS等技术来设计网页布局的能力; (3)具备使用JavaScript技术来提高网页交互性、体验性的能力;
(4)具备综合使用HTML、CSS与JavaScript的相关知识,来丰富、渲染网页的能力; (5)具备根据具体应用需求,创新性地设计网页的能力。 3. 素质目标
(1)培养学生具备克服困难解决问题的意志;
(2)培养学生养成严谨认真的科学态度,耐心细致的工作作风; (3)培养学生具备良好的交流沟通素养和创新精神。 (三)参考学时
64 (理论:32\ 实验:32) (四)课程学分 4学分
(五)课程内容和要求(理论48学时,实验16学时)
本课程的主要内容有:HTML,主要包括网页基本组成元素,网页框架、超文本链接、表单、表格、层等。CSS,产要包括修改网页元素,主要包括修改文字颜色及背景、调整字符间距、单词间距、添加文字修饰、设置文本排列方式、设置段落缩进、调整行高、转换英文大小写、设置颜色、设置背景颜色、插入背景图片、设置背景图片位置、设计边框样式、调整边框宽度、设置边框颜色、设置边框属性等。JavaScript,包括JavaScript基本语法、基本数据类型、运算符、函数、JavaScript事件分析、图片和多媒体文件的使用、JavaScript对象的应用、浏览器内部对象、内置对象和方法等。
本课程要求学生了解web编程技术的产生和发展过程,会使用HTML编写网页,会用CSS对网页样式进行设计,会使用JavaScript实现一些客户端的数据验证及网页特效,达到一般企业用人标准。
表2 课程内容与学时安排表
CSS、 JavaScript 的 1.4 综合应用 2.1 HTML 文档的结构 第 2 章 HTML 基础介绍 2.2 HTML 基本语法 2.3 HTML 文件的命名 2.4 编写 HTML 文件的注意 事项 (1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外,编写一个 HTML 简 单文件进行示例讲解 (1)采用理论课讲授 第 3 章 HTML 3 文 件 的 整体 结 构 形式 3.1 文件头部内容 3.2 主体内容<body> (2)布置学生提前预 习,除讲 授基 本知识 外 , 给 出 关于 <body> 的程序示例进行讲解 (1)采用实验课形式 实验 1 制作简 4 单的 HTML 页 面 使用网页基本组成元素, (2)建议布置学生提 编写一个简单的 HTML 页 面,运行查看效果 前复习所 学习 的相关 HTML 元素的语法、属 性及参数知识 (1)采用理论课讲授 4.1 编辑内容 第 4 章 文字与 段落 4.2 文字效果 4.3 文字修饰 4.4 段落<p> 4.5 小实例——文字网页 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出关于文字与段 落元素的 的程 序示例 进行讲解 (1)采用理论课讲授 5.1 列表类型 6 第 5 章 建立和 使用列表 5.2 嵌套列表 5.3 小实例——列表在网 页中的使用 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出关于列表的程 序示例进行讲解 7 第 6 章 超链接 6.1 超链接概述 6.2 超链接的路径 (1)采用理论课讲授 形式 2 2 2 2 2 2
2
5
6.3 超链接的建
立 6.4 设置图像映射 6.5 小实例——超链接的 使用 7.1 表格概述 7.2 插入表格<table> 第 7 章 表格的 应用 7.3 设置表格标记属性 7.4 设置表格行与单元格 7.5 表格嵌套 7.6 小实例——表格在网 页中的应用
(2)布置学生提前预 习,除讲 授基 本知识 外, 给出超链接的程序 示例进行讲解 (1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出表格相关的程 序示例进行讲解 (1)采用实验课形式 4
8
实验 2 练习使 9 用 表 格 和和 列 表
要求使用表格、列表对数 据进行格式化的显示
(2)建议布置学生提 前复习所学习的表格、 列表等元素的语法、 属 性及参数知识 2
8.1 图层的创建——< div (1)采用理论课讲授 > 10 第 8 章 层的应 用 8.2 创建嵌套图层 8.3 层的属性设置 8.4 小实例——图层的实 际应用 9.1 框架概述 9.2 框架的基本结构 9.3 设置框架 第 9 章 框架的 11 应用 9.4 设置框架集<frameset > 9.5 浮动框架<iframe> 9.6 在框架上建立链接 9.7 小实例——框架的实 际应用 实验 3 练习使 用框架 练习使用框架,来规划、 (1)采用实验课形式 设计页面内容,包括使用 (2)建议布置学生提 <frameset> 及 <iframe> 框架 前复习所 学习 的框架 2 (1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出框架相关的程 序示例进行讲解 3 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出图层相关的程 序示例进行讲解 3
12
技术
元素的语法、 属性及参 数知识
10.1 表单概述 第 10 章 表单 的应用 10.2 表单标记<form> 10.3 信息输入<input> 10.4 小实例——表单的实 际应用 练习使用 表单, 包括其 action 及 method 属性,并 14 实验 4 练习使 用表单 练习使用表单中的元素, 包括文本框、列表框、文 本域、单选框、复选框和 按钮等内容
(1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出表单相关的程 序示例进行讲解 (1)采用实验课形式 (2)建议布置学生提 前复习所 学习 的表单 及表单内 相关 元素的 语法、 属性及参数知识 (1)采用理论课讲授 2 2
13
11.1 CSS 的概述 15 第 11 章 CSS 样 式表基础 11.2 CSS 的使用 11.3 插入 CSS 样式表 11.4 编写 CSS 文件
形式 (2)布置学生提前预 习,除讲 授基 本知识 外,给出使用 CSS、编 写简单 CSS 的程序示例 进行讲解 2
12.1 设 置 字 体 — — font-family 12.2 设 置 字 号 — — font-size 12.3 设 置 字 体 样 式 — — 第 12 章 字体 的设置 font-style 12.4 设 置 字 体 加 粗 — — font-weight 12.5 设 置 字 体 变 体 — — font-variant 12.6 组合设置字体属性— —font 12.7
小实例——综合设置 (1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出通过 CSS 设置 字体相关 的程 序示例 进行讲解 2
16
字体 练习使用 CSS,在 HTML 文 实验 5 练习使 17 用 CSS 对字体 进行设置 件里进行调用,对字体进 行设置,包括了对字体、 字号、字体样式、加粗、 字体变体、字体属性等的 设置 13.1 调 整 字 符 间 距 — — letter-spacing 13.2 调 整 单 词 间 距 — — word-spacing 13.3 添 加 文 字 修 饰 — — text-decoration 13.4 设置文本排列方式— 第 13 章 文本 18 的精细排版 —text-align 13.5 设 置 段 落 缩 进 — — text-indent 13.6 调 整 行 高 — — line-height 13.7 转换英文大小写—— text-transform 13.8 小实例——综合应用 文本属性 要 求 编 写 CSS 文 件 , 在 HTML 文件里进行调用,控 实验 6 使用 19 CSS 来对文本进 行精细排版 制 DIV 显示效果, 练习调整 字符间距、单词间距、文 字修饰、文本排列方式、 段落缩进、行高英文大小 写等内容 第 14 章 图片 20 和 多 媒 体文 件 的使用 14.1 图片 14.2 滚动文字 14.3 插入多媒体文件—— <embed> (1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 2 (1)采用实验课形式 (2)建议布置学生提 前复习所学习的 CSS 语 法知识 2 (1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出 CSS 对文本进 行精密排 版相 关的程 序示例进行讲解 2 (1)采用实验课形式 (2)建议布置学生提 前复习所 学习 的表单 及表单内 相关 元素的 语法、 属性及参数知识 2
14.4 添加背景音乐——< bgsound> 14.5 小实例——综合设置 图片和多媒体 15.1 列表 15.2 定位 21 第 15 章 CSS 样 式的高级应用 15.3 CSS 层 15.4 鼠标指针——cursor 15.5 小实例——综合设置 层样式
外, 给出图片和多媒体 文件相关 的程 序示例 进行讲解
(1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出 CSS 样式相关 高级应用 的程 序示例 进行讲解 (1)采用实验课形式 2
实验 7 熟练使 22 用 CSS+DIV 等 元 素 进 行网 页 布局设计
理解网页 布局的 几种方
(2)建议布置学生提 2
法, 重点使用 CSS+DIV 进行 前复习所 学习 的使用 网页布局设计 CSS+DIV 的网页布局知 识 16.1 设置颜色——color 16.2 设 置 背 景 颜 色 — — background-color 16.3 插 入 背 景 图 片 — — background-image (1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出 CSS 设置颜色 和背景相 关的 程序示 例进行讲解
23
第 16 章 颜色 和背景
16.4 插 入 背 景 附 件 — — background-attachment 16.5 设置重复
背景图片— —background-repeat 16.6 设置背景图片位置— —background-position 16.7 小实例——综合设置 颜色和背景 17.1 设 计 边 框 样 式 — —
2
(1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出 CSS 设置边框 2
24
第 17 章 边框 和边距
border-style 17.2 调 整 边 框 宽 度 — — border-width 17.3 设 置 边 框 颜 色 — —
border-color 17.4 设 置 边 框 属 性 — — border 17.5 边 距 — —
和边距相 关的 程序示 例进行讲解
margin-top/margin-bottom /margin-left/ margin-right/margin 17.6 填 充 — —
padding-top/padding-botto m/padding-left/ right/padding 17.7 小实例——综合设置 边框和边距 (1)采用理论课讲授 形式 第 25 18 章 18.1 JavaScript 语言概况 18.2 第一个 JavaScript 程 序 (2)布置学生提前预 习,除讲 授基 本知识 外,设计 一个 简单的 JavaScript 程序进行讲 解 19.1 基本数据类型 第 26 19 章 19.2 运算符 19.3 程序结构 19.4 函数 19.5 小实例——修改密码 (1)采用理论课讲授 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出相关的程序示 例进行讲解 (1)采用理论课讲授 第 27 20 章 20.1 事件概述 20.2 主要事件分析 20.3 其他常用事件 形式 (2)布置学生提前预 习,除讲 授基 本知识 外, 给出事件相关的程 序示例进行讲解 第 28 21 章 21.1 对象概述 21.2 浏览器内部对象 (1)采用理论课讲授 形式 2 3 3 2 padding-
JavaScript 基础
JavaScript 基本 语法
JavaScript 事件 分析
JavaScript 对象
(六)教学建议 1. 教学方法
本门课程教学中应注意激发和保持学生的学习兴趣,采用灵活的教学方法和先进的教学手段,加强理论与实际的联系,加强课前、课后的答疑辅导,组织学生自我经验叙述、讨论、问题教学、阅读指导等。
(1)借助范例教学,以点带面,突出重点
在理论知识讲授过程中,应适当选取基本点、重点内容,对其设计相关范例,进行教学,来提高、巩固学生对该理论知识的认知水平,让学生可以理论结合实践,不仅限于纸面,更可深入到具体的范例场景,加深理解。
(2)分组讨论式教学方法。
学生按照要求,进行预习、查阅资料等,在课堂上再根据教师的问题进行分组讨论,并由各组选派一名同学发言回答老师所提问题,并由本组的其他同学补充,讲述完毕后,由教师及其他各组的同学讨论、提问。
2. 评价方法
本课程的教学环节包括课堂讲授,课堂讨论和期末考试。通过加强基础、面向实际、引导思维、启发创新,使学生获得理论知识,培养理论联系实际的能力。
总评成绩 = 过程性考核(30%)+终结性考核(70%) 3. 教学条件
拥有多媒体教室、实验中心等设施,能够确保教师课堂讲授、学生实践训练的需求。 4. 教材选编
编选本教材根据教学标准编写活页教材,课程实践中优化编著适应性教材 (1)课程教材
[1] 刘西杰,柳林. HTML、CSS、JavaScript网页制作——从入门到精通[M]. 人民邮电出版社. 2013
(2)参考教材
[1] 王津涛.网页设计与开发——HTML、CSS、JavaScript(21世纪高等学校规划教材)[M].清华大学出版社.2012年
[2] 吕凤顺,王爱华,王轶凤.HTML+CSS+JavaScript网页制作实用教程(新世纪高职高专课程与实践系列教材)[M].清华大学出版社.2012年
正在阅读:
《Web开发基础》课程标准09-03
《包装》试讲稿02-23
关于爷爷的传记1000字06-24
四个必须五个不放过01-31
心有灵犀作文450字06-21
土地流转各项制度06-01
浅谈如何加强企业纪检监察信访举报工作01-24
机械设备安装与维修理论教案04-06
寻找乐趣作文600字06-20
个人工作履历怎么写参考范文03-27
- exercise2
- 铅锌矿详查地质设计 - 图文
- 厨余垃圾、餐厨垃圾堆肥系统设计方案
- 陈明珠开题报告
- 化工原理精选例题
- 政府形象宣传册营销案例
- 小学一至三年级语文阅读专项练习题
- 2014.民诉 期末考试 复习题
- 巅峰智业 - 做好顶层设计对建设城市的重要意义
- (三起)冀教版三年级英语上册Unit4 Lesson24练习题及答案
- 2017年实心轮胎现状及发展趋势分析(目录)
- 基于GIS的农用地定级技术研究定稿
- 2017-2022年中国医疗保健市场调查与市场前景预测报告(目录) - 图文
- 作业
- OFDM技术仿真(MATLAB代码) - 图文
- Android工程师笔试题及答案
- 生命密码联合密码
- 空间地上权若干法律问题探究
- 江苏学业水平测试《机械基础》模拟试题
- 选课走班实施方案
- 课程
- 基础
- 标准
- 开发
- Web
- 高二《芳香烃和卤代烃》练习题
- 最新人教版新目标英语九年级初三U12-1_Life_is_full_of_the_unexpected
- 第2课 穆罕默德阿里改革的主要内容
- 各种耐热钢不锈钢的特性和用途
- Marotto定理和几何奇异摄动理论及其应用
- 田楼小学学生接送车辆管理应急预案
- 救生艇筏和救助艇习题集
- 系统仿真技术发展现状和趋势
- 我国乡镇管理的特点
- 婚礼策划筹备 不能缺少的几个步骤
- 万达的企业文化
- ARTH 106艺术史概论—电子科技大学
- 早会分享:办公室里的健康小常识
- 2016-2022年中国线束加工设备行业发展趋势及前景战略研究分析报告
- 《财政学》第八章
- 13-华为绩效考核流程
- 2018-2024年中国矿业测量仪器市场研究及投资研究报告(目录)
- 2015-2020年中国频率选择用元件市场调研及投资战略研究报告
- Diffusive grain-surface chemistry involving the atoms and diatomic molecules of two element
- 管道水头损失计算